The Reserve Bank of India made a key statement regarding the ATM Cash Crush present across the length and breadth of the nation. In particular, people living in the 6 states of Karnataka, Andhra Pradesh, Telangana, Rajasthan, Uttar Pradesh and Madhya Pradesh are facing a severe shortage of cash from the past two to three weeks.

In its press release, RBI stated that the cash crunch is due to ‘logistical reasons’ than anything else. ‘We have enough cash reserves in RBI Vaults and Currency Chests. Four Currency Printing Presses are functioning uninterruptedly. It is just a matter of a couple of days before this thing gets sorted out. The Reserve Bank of India is exploring all possibilities in solving this matter and is continuously monitoring the situation.

We are trying to transfer the currency from surplus locations to the places where the cash crunch is prevailing’.Shockingly, the common man is not even able to withdraw cash from the bank. The demand for ‘cash’ has been on an uptrend, despite the Government’s ceaseless push for digitization.
